SECOND SQUADRON CHEMICAL BIOLOGICAL RADIOLOGICAL AND EXPLOSIVE, ENGINEER REGIMENT, ROYAL BRUNEI LAND FORCE PARTICIPATED AT THE REGIONAL WORKSHOP ON SAFETY AND NUCLEAR SECURITY CULTURE VALUES AND APPROACHES IN YOGYAKARTA, REPUBLIC OF INDONESIA

YOGYAKARTA, REPUBLIC OF INDONESIA, Friday, 03 October 2025 - An officer from the Second Squadron Chemical Biological Radiological and Explosive, Engineer Regiment, Royal Brunei Land Force (2Sqn CBRE ER RBLF) participated in a five-day workshop at the Regional Workshop on Safety and Nuclear Security Culture Values and Approaches, Yogyakarta, Republic of Indonesia. The workshop was held from 29 September 2025 to 03 October 2025 and was hosted by the Government of the Republic of Indonesia through the Nuclear Energy Regulatory Agency (BAPETEN) and led by the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A).

Present during the workshop was Captain Pg Muhammad Masduqi bin Pg Haji Damit, Deputy Officer Commanding of 2Sqn CBRE ER RBLF. A total of 23 participants from 13 countries involved in the workshop led by Ms Bouchra Boustani, Co-Scientific Secretary at the Division of Nuclear Safety and Security, IAEA. Amongst participating countries were Bangladesh, Malaysia, Maldives, Nepal, Papua New Guinea, Sri Lanka, Tuvalu, Thailand, Timor Leste and Republic of Indonesia.

The objectives of the workshops were to increase understanding on the importance of the safety and nuclear security cultures under the guidance of IAEA, whilst to enhance their knowledge of the atomic energy concepts and its application in practice including self-assessment methodologies.
